新聞中心

        EEPW首頁 > 嵌入式系統 > 設計應用 > 基于SOPC的觸控屏控制器IP核設計與實現

        基于SOPC的觸控屏控制器IP核設計與實現

        作者: 時間:2013-10-29 來源:網絡 收藏
        3 Modelsim仿真與測試
        1)Avalon從端口仿真與測試
        由圖2可知,從端口一位地址對應一位數據。當寫信號有效時,將數據寫入相應的寄存器;當讀信號有效時,對應寄存器地址將數據輸出。通過從端口數據寫入來控制LCD模塊,控制LCD讀取圖像的首地址和讀取數據的長度。

        b.jpg


        2)Avalon主端口仿真與測試
        Avalon模塊的作用是響應Avalon主端口的讀請求,并將FIFO中的相應數據輸出給Avalon主端口。通過讀信號和相應地址主端口,不斷地從FIFO中讀取圖像數據,并按照LCD時序將圖像數據輸送給LCD。圖3為Avalon主端口從顯存中讀取數據時的仿真波形圖。

        c.jpg


        3)LCD圖像顯示模塊測試
        LCD顯示模塊是將從FIFO中讀出的圖像數據在上顯示出來。從圖4可以看出,當DEN有效時,將像素數據分為R、G、B傳送給LCD,HCount和VCount為行計數器和場計數器,隨著LCD時鐘將各個像素點傳送給

        d.jpg



        4 基于系統硬件設計
        基于觸控屏系統硬件設計如圖5所示,其中,SDRAM實現處理器和SDRAM之間的數據存取,包括SDRAM存儲程序和字符、圖形以及顏色等數據:JTAG UART實現PC和開發板通信,主要用于調試,從鍵盤輸入相應數據,然后通過軟件調試處理器,將數據通過LCD接口傳輸到觸控屏上顯示出來。

        f.jpg


        開發板采用大連宇華公司的H3C40-V6開發板。板上的FPGA芯片為EP3C40F484C6,觸控屏為4.3英寸彩色數字TFT—LCD觸控屏,分辨率800×484,可以顯示文字、彩圖等。板上自帶觸控屏顯示驅動器。



        評論


        相關推薦

        技術專區

        關閉
        主站蜘蛛池模板: 盖州市| 黄石市| 历史| 将乐县| 金湖县| 涪陵区| 沿河| 南澳县| 淳化县| 蛟河市| 余干县| 临清市| 太康县| 普宁市| 宜宾市| 遵义市| 麻城市| 安阳县| 定远县| 乌鲁木齐县| 丹阳市| 张掖市| 沈丘县| 融水| 岳阳市| 乌兰浩特市| 香港 | 正阳县| 霸州市| 新竹县| 辉县市| 津南区| 赣州市| 荃湾区| 滨海县| 连州市| 资中县| 广河县| 房山区| 海林市| 肥东县|